CommonLibSSE NG
ImageSpaceTexture.h
Go to the documentation of this file.
1 #pragma once
2 
4 #include "RE/N/NiSmartPointer.h"
7 
8 namespace RE
9 {
10  class NiSourceTexture;
11 
13  {
14  public:
15  // members
18  std::uint32_t unk0C; // 0C
21  bool isAcquired; // 18
22  std::uint8_t pad19; // 19
23  std::uint16_t pad1A; // 1A
24  std::uint16_t pad1C; // 1C
25  };
26  static_assert(sizeof(ImageSpaceTexture) == 0x20);
27 }
Definition: ImageSpaceTexture.h:13
std::uint8_t pad19
Definition: ImageSpaceTexture.h:22
std::uint32_t unk0C
Definition: ImageSpaceTexture.h:18
std::uint16_t pad1C
Definition: ImageSpaceTexture.h:24
BSGraphics::TextureAddressMode clampMode
Definition: ImageSpaceTexture.h:20
BSGraphics::TextureFilterMode filterMode
Definition: ImageSpaceTexture.h:19
std::uint16_t pad1A
Definition: ImageSpaceTexture.h:23
RENDER_TARGET renderTarget
Definition: ImageSpaceTexture.h:17
NiPointer< NiSourceTexture > texture
Definition: ImageSpaceTexture.h:16
bool isAcquired
Definition: ImageSpaceTexture.h:21
Definition: NiSmartPointer.h:9
TextureFilterMode
Definition: TextureFilterModes.h:8
TextureAddressMode
Definition: TextureAddressModes.h:8
Definition: AbsorbEffect.h:6
RENDER_TARGET
Definition: BSShaderRenderTargets.h:8